Assessment of different theories about size dependency effect on the resonant frequency of an AFM subjected to van der Waals force

Abstract

The size-dependent effect on the dynamic behavior of the structures in the order of microns or sub-microns is significant. The mathematical models of the AFM probe subjected to van der Waals force based on three different theories are presented and solved. The numerical results by the perturbation method in modified strain gradient theory and the experimental results are very consistent. The resonant frequency-material length scale parameter relation relationships among the three models are discovered. According to the relationships, the resonant frequencies can be easily and accurately predicted.
